## SQL Linting Rules

All SQL files at Vantorel pass through the QueryGate linter before merge. It flags unparameterized literals, implicit grants, and cross-schema joins without review tags. Suppressions require a justification comment and reviewer sign-off. The complete rule catalog, severity mappings, and suppression audit process are maintained on the page below.

wiki page, bagef-yajof: https://sentry.sivrelcloud.corp/board

## Changelog — Deploybot 2.8

Renamed `BOT_DEPLOY_TOKEN` to `DEPLOYBOT_STATUS_SECRET` so it's obvious this is what lets the chat bot post deploy status into channels, not a generic API token. Migration is painless: the old name is aliased for one release, then gone. Future maintainers, update your env file and put the new entry on the next line.

secret setting of tajof-bahif: COURIER_KEY3=65d

## Customer Concentration Risk — Managers Only

Vexlora Systems now accounts for 41% of annual revenue, up from 28% last year. Loss of this account would breach covenant thresholds within two quarters. Mitigation underway: diversification push in the Harwick corridor, renegotiated termination clauses, and accelerated onboarding of three mid-tier prospects. Board review scheduled before the Q3 close. The mitigation path depends on the following plan.

internal memo for tagef-hadup: Gross margin on Ulaath came in at 15 percent against a plan of 5 percent. Only 7 of the 120 pilot accounts renewed Ulaath, so a churn review is set for October 15.

- [ ] Rotate the signing key for SnackRoute, our vending-machine restock planner. Quick heads-up for whoever reviews this: the ceremony script in `tools/keygen` now prints the new key fingerprint twice — that's intentional, Marla wanted a visual double-check. Confirm both lines match before you approve, and verify the old key is tombstoned in the SnackRoute config repo. Once that's done, stash the recovery material in the Orvane vault. The recovery passphrase to record is below.

recovery phrase for tafop-fawep: zorwyn-ulaox